Responsibilities
Manage the conveyancing process from initial instruction through to completion, ensuring all legal requirements are met.
Communicate effectively with clients, estate agents, and other stakeholders to provide updates and gather necessary information.
Prepare and review legal documents, including contracts and transfer deeds, ensuring accuracy and compliance with relevant legislation.
Conduct property searches and investigations to identify any potential issues or risks associated with the transaction.
Maintain accurate records of all transactions and correspondence in accordance with company policies.
Utilise IT systems for document management, case tracking, and communication with clients.
Demonstrate excellent time management skills to meet deadlines while managing multiple cases simultaneously.
